I removed the seats of the chairs…

spacer

And used black spray paint made specifically for vinyl. This project took 3 cans.

spacer

spacer

I also cleaned and polished all of that chrome.
Most people pass up these great sets because of the rust they see.
Here’s my tip…Aluminum foil and vinegar. Bunch up some foil, dip it in vinegar
and scrub the chrome. Buff it right away.

spacer

I painted a coat of black enamel paint and then chalkboard paint on Casey…

spacer

Now this Chalkboard Retro Set is fresh and clean and ready to live in a modern home.
